日期:2014-05-17  浏览次数:20847 次

PLSQL Developer连接64位oracle 11.2.0.1.0遇到难以想象的问题
大家好!
这两天想学习一下Oracle数据库,由于我的操作系统是win7 64位的,知道PLSQL Developer不支持,配置起来会比较复杂,所以非常仔细地按照网上的方法进行数据库以及PLSQL Developer的配置安装。一切完成后,使用PLSQL Developer窗口登陆数据库能够成功,

可是在PLSQL Developer命令窗口中用命令切换用户却出现“ORA-12560:TNS:协议适配器错误”提示,

单击“OK”跳出登陆窗体:

这样在登陆窗体中又可以登陆。按说应该不是协议的问题啊,如果是协议的问题,那在登陆窗体中也应该不能登陆。
Oracle的服务也是打开的,用SQL Plus执行没有问题。真是好怪异的问题哦!
求知道的好心人解决~~~

------解决方案--------------------
用命令切换用户相当于另一个用户重新登录 
你登录了以后 有一个 select * from tablename(你创建的表)看看 会不会报错,应该不会了吧
为什么看看你的 网络文件配置的有没有问题,特别是监听
------解决方案--------------------
命令切换的时候带上 你的TNSNAME李配置信息

如 conn system/***@tns配置名称